Bounds for Banach-Mazur distances between some $C(K)$-spaces
Abstract
We present several results providing lower bounds for the Banach-Mazur distance \[d_{BM}(C(K), C(L))\] between Banach spaces of continuous functions on compact spaces. The main focus is on the case where $C(L)$ represents the classical Banach space $c$ of convergent sequences. In particular, we obtain generalizations and refinements of recent results from \cite{GP24} and \cite{MP25}. Currently, it seems that one of the most interesting questions is when $K = [0, \omega]$ is a convergent sequence with a limit and $L = [0,\omega]\times 3$ consists of three convergent sequences. In this case, we obtain \[3.53125 \leq d_{BM}(C([0,\omega]\times 3),C[0,\omega]) \leq 3.87513\]
